Evaluation of the Role of hsa-mir-124 in Predicting Clinical Outcome in Breast Invasive Carcinoma Based on Bioinformatics Analysis
Figure 3
The expression of hsa-mir-124 was associated with pathologic characteristics in breast invasive carcinoma. The Kruskal–Wallis test was used to detect the association of hsa-mir-124 and pathologic stages in TCGA-BRCA. (a) hsa-mir-124-1, (b) hsa-mir-124-2, and (c) hsa-mir-124-3 in stage I/II/III/IV; (d) hsa-mir-124-1, (e) hsa-mir-124-2, and (f) hsa-mir-124-3 in lymph node metastasis.
